Help Us Prioritize the SAFETY and WELLBEING of Youth
Be 19 years or older.
Pass all required safety and background checks and screenings (including pre-screening application, interview, reference checks and assessment).
Reference a positive employment record.
Follow all organizational safety policies and procedures regarding appropriate youth contact.

BECOME A VOLUNTEER
A volunteer is an individual who helps with RISE Academy’s administration and related tasks. For example, parents of regular attendees and individuals who prefer not to mentor students can help by organizing and managing events and registration, updating social media, producing flyers, and more. All volunteers will still need to fill out the application and get a background check.
